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ive at your property and assess the situation. We'll identify the source of the water and find out the best course of action for extraction and drying. We'll work with you to create a plan to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al as quickly as possible.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We'll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your property. This may include powerful pumps, wet vacuums, and other tools designed to remove water quickly and efficiently reducing dam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out your property. This may include dehumidifiers, air movers, and other tools designed to remove moisture and speed up the drying process reducing the risk of mold and mildew.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ting

Once your property is dry, our team will clean and disinfect all affected areas. This includes removing any debris, cleaning surfaces, and applying disinfectants to prevent the growth of mold and mildew keeping your property safe and healthy.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

Once the cleaning and disinfecting process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and dry. We'll also provide you with certification that your property has been properly cleaned and disinfected giving you peace of mind.

Residential Water Extraction Cost in Terramar, AZ

The cost of Residential Water Extraction in Terramar, AZ can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work with you to provide a free estimate and develop a plan to repair or replace the affected areas within your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Cleaning and Disinfecting $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Final Inspection and Certification $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.

Q: What is Residential Water Extraction?

A: Residential Water Extraction is the process of removing water from a property after a flood, leak, or other water damage event. Our team uses specialized equipment and techniques to extract water and dry out the affected area quickly and efficiently.

Q: Why is it important to act quickly in the event of water damage?

A: Acting quickly in the event of water damage is crucial to prevent further damage and secondary damage to your property. The longer you wait, the more damage can occur, and the more expensive the repairs will be making it harder to restore your property to its original condition.

Q: Is Residential Water Extraction covered by insurance?

A: In most cases, Residential Water Extraction is covered by insurance. But, it's always best to check with your insurance provider to confirm coverage and to file a claim within the allotted time frame.
